Results for Taxi Ranks In Cambridge Uk

Loading Results
Related Searches
taxi ranks in cambridge uk
cambridge station taxi rank
taxi companies in cambridge uk
taxi firms in cambridge uk
best taxi company cambridge
taxi firms in cambridge
taxi services in cambridge
london taxi ranks locations
london taxi ranks map
taxi ranks in reading
Loading Additional Information